Abstract/Contents:"The 'One River and Its Two Branches' river basin area is the largest agricultural production region with the large area pastures in the Tibet Autonomous Region. An introduction and domestication trial at Dazi station was carried out to select the palatable forages and turf grasses for establishing pastures with high yield in the 'One River and Its Two Branches' river region from 2008 to 2009. The results of this study indicated that 14 legumes, 8 grasses and 19 turf grass varieties were suitable and could be extended in the 'One River and Its Two Branches'river basin area."
